Output fb66341afefc4c0e0f2ae56a430c0220af9fabb54ba0c6296ca99c85083da15a:1

value
4283186
script pubkey
OP_0 OP_PUSHBYTES_20 a661f304b1edb480e031ce5e405ac257e2b7d46c
address
bc1q5eslxp93ak6gpcp3ee0yqkkz2l3t04rv5xtlhm
transaction
fb66341afefc4c0e0f2ae56a430c0220af9fabb54ba0c6296ca99c85083da15a